Released in 1967, Judoka-Secret Agent is an action and drama film directed by Pierre Zimmer, running about 91 minutes.

What it’s about. Marc is a French secret agent whose only weapons are judo and karate. With the help of his sidekick Jacques, the duo goes to protect a noted scientist from falling into the hands of a gang of underworld thugs. Marc finds love with one of the female gang members who turns out to be a double agent with the British Secret Service.

Who’s in it. Judoka-Secret Agent stars Jean-Claude Bercq as Marc Saint-Clair, aka 'le Judoka', Marilù Tolo as Vanessa, Perrette Pradier as Dominique Berg and Patricia Viterbo as Catherine Demange, among others.
